Located in a sought-after position within this modern development, Reeves Drive is a stunning and spacious five-bedroom detached family home, beautifully upgraded by the current owners to offer both comfort and style.
The ground floor has been enhanced by the garage conversion, now creating a cosy snug – perfect as a second sitting area or playroom. This flows seamlessly into the modern kitchen and dining area, offering a bright, sociable space ideal for family life and entertaining. A separate lounge provides a quieter retreat, and there is also a ground floor WC for convenience.
The rear garden features a patio area for dining or relaxing, with the remainder laid to lawn and benefiting from side access and a private, non-overlooked aspect.
Upstairs, there are five well-proportioned bedrooms, including a generous main bedroom with en-suite shower room and built-in storage. A modern family bathroom serves the remaining bedrooms, and there is loft access for additional storage.
To the front, the property benefits from a block-paved driveway, electric car charging point, and a covered porch added by the sellers. The house enjoys an open outlook across fields, with no property directly in front, making its position one of the most desirable on the estate.
Berkeley offers a wide range of amenities with doctors surgery, primary school, shops and eateries and is surrounded by scenic Severn Vale countryside with convenient access to the A38 and M5 motorway making this an ideal commuting point for those travelling to the larger centres of Bristol, Gloucester, Cheltenham and Bath.
